culTest

    Una de las 100 preguntas del tema

    ¿Cuánto sabes de Git y Control de Versiones?

    ¿Qué es un rebase en Git?

    Respuestas

    Restaurar el repositorio a un estado anterior
    Cambiar la base de una rama moviendo sus commits a otra baseCorrecta
    Eliminar todos los commits de una rama
    Crear una nueva base de datos Git

    Un rebase en Git es una operación que cambia la base de una rama, moviendo sus commits a otra base (típicamente la punta de otra rama). A diferencia del merge, que crea un nuevo commit con dos padres, el rebase reescribe el historial aplicando cada commit de la rama sobre la nueva base.